Given the system of equations presented here:

4x + y = 4
2x + 6y = 24

Which action creates an equivalent system that will eliminate one variable when they are combined?

Multiply the first equation by βˆ’4 to get βˆ’16x βˆ’ 4y = βˆ’16.
Multiply the second equation by βˆ’4 to get βˆ’8x βˆ’ 24y = βˆ’96.
Multiply the first equation by βˆ’2 to get βˆ’8x βˆ’ 2y = βˆ’8.
Multiply the second equation by βˆ’2 to get βˆ’4x βˆ’ 12y = βˆ’48.

Answer:

Multiply the second equation by βˆ’2 to get βˆ’4x βˆ’ 12y = βˆ’48.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

4x + y = 4 (1)

2x + 6y = 24 (2)

Multiply the second equation by βˆ’2 to get βˆ’4x βˆ’ 12y = βˆ’48.

4x + y = 4 (1)

βˆ’4x βˆ’ 12y = βˆ’48 (3)

Variable x can be eliminated by adding the equations

4x + (-4x) + y + (-12y) = 4 + (-48)

4x - 4x + y - 12y = 4 - 48

0 - 11y = -44

-11y = -44

Divide both sides by -11

y = -44/-11

= 4

y = 4
